LINUX.ORG.RU

Опубликован roadmap RHEL7

 ,


0

1

На проводимом в Бостоне Red Hat Summit and JBossWorld 2012 был представлен план развития RHEL7. Релиз будет основан на Fedora 18 (релиз в ноябре 2012) и в начале 2013 появится первая публичная бета-версия дистрибутива.

Виртуализация
Доступно в RHEL 6.3:

  • 160 виртуальных ядер на одного гостя;
  • 2T памяти на одного гостя;
  • более 64000 блочных устройств на одного гостя;
  • numad — user-level демон для оптимизации и уменьшения задержек при работе с памятью;
  • virtio-scsi — новый блочный уровень;
  • hot-plug виртуальных CPU;
  • поддержка vPMU.

Доступно в RHEL 7:

  • планировщики AutoNuma/SchedNuma;
  • zero-copy сетевая инфраструктура;
  • поддержка multiqueue сетевыми интерфейсами;
  • hot-plug памяти;
  • live snapshot и migration для RHEV;
  • systemd.

Ядро:

  • начиная с версии 6.2 эвристика для OOM;
  • поддержка Linux Container для 6 ветки остается нестабильной, начиная с 7 ветки — полная поддержка LXC;
  • множество изменений в планировщике CFS, сетевой подсистеме и средствах отладки.

В 7 версии будет доступна загрузка с btrfs и полная поддержка parallel NFS (для 6 версии — technology preview).

Презентация в PDF

>>> Подробности

★★★★★

Проверено: catap ()
Последнее исправление: catap (всего исправлений: 7)

Ответ на: комментарий от tailgunner

Вангую: через 3 года Debian testing будет иметь systemd, включенный по дефолту.

Момент заморозки нас рассудит. Но, самое смешное в этой ситуации, то, что для тебя намного приятнее будет если прав окажусь я. :D Что же, 8 лет превратятся в четыре года. А дальше придётся, как ты сам понимаешь, полюбить Поттеринга. А может, слушай, прямо сейчас? Что тянуть-то. ;)

Я высказываю свое мнение. Что до «переживаний» - у тебя есть кнопка отключения эмоций?

Я так часто вижу это мнение, что оно начинает мне казаться «навязчивым состоянием». :)

Это не ко мне.

Да я знаю, ты уже говорил. Но здесь было много других людей.

Ты так говоришь, будто systemd не является чем-то малопривычным.

Внезапно. Я вообще-то говорил с точностью до наоборот. Что в данный момент это хрен с горы, которого никто не знает. А через пару лет это будет привычный набор букв, не вызывающий ни у кого никаких эмоций и желания пройтись по его автору.

К чему это приведет - ХЗ.

У меня нет никаких способов что-либо изменить. У тебя есть? RHEL законодатель моды в линуксе. Видимо это сейчас модно. Может быть мода пройдёт. А может Поттеринг женится и остепенится. А там уже от жены зависит.

imul ★★★★★
()
Ответ на: комментарий от andrew667

Возможно будет гемор при каждом апдейте ядра.

именно так всё и было. Дело было так: вечером сотрудник накатывал апдейты, потом перезагружался в мою флешку (я там opennebula тестил итп, не хотел шапку замусоривать своим софтом), в 8 утра я посылал комманду на ребут чтобы тачка загрузилось обратно в шляпу. В 9 утра приходит сотрудник - а у него иксы не стартуют. Ну естестно что простой java-девелопер в этом понимает. Слава богу хоть можно старое ядро загрузить, но приятного мало.

Но однажды был капитальный попадос когда одна либа осталась от старого драйвера. Вот тогда я долго просидел с gdb, strace и гуглом.

true_admin ★★★★★
()
Ответ на: комментарий от andrew667

Попробуйте для начала systemd

Человек, я пользуюсь systemd с сентября 2010 года. Не описка, именно с сентября 2010 года. Это во первых. Во вторых никто тут бочку никуда не катит. Это наш с tailgunner застарелый спор, которому уже не один месяц и не один тред.

imul ★★★★★
()
Ответ на: комментарий от at

У дебиана есть kfreebsd. Они перейдут одними из последних, если вообще перейдут.

Для этого им придётся форкнуть udev и все *kit-ы. Плюс, параллельно будут форкать всё, что потребует systemd.

anonymous
()
Ответ на: комментарий от true_admin

В итоге из epel воткнул дрова

В смысле, из elrepo, наверное?

(кстати, в rhn есть репа с дровами невидии?)

Я не знаю, у нас на работе только центоси (тоже nvidia, тоже CUDA). Но видимо нет, раз у тебя возникли какие-то проблемы.. Впрочем, нвидиевский kmod работает хорошо, обновляется исправно, апдейты ядра переживает (все kmodы из elrepo полагаются в этом на module-init-tools и стабильное ABI в шапочном ядре).

d_a ★★★★★
()
Ответ на: комментарий от anonymous

Да, если не будет выхода придется перейти на systemd. Но сопротивляться они будут до последнего.

at ★★
()
Ответ на: комментарий от catap

Общество дало RH деньги на то, что бы делать такие опыты и RH имеет право распоряжаться своими деньгами как хочется

1) общество это не только и не столько клиенты RH

2) деньги они платят как раз не за опыты

Но да, шапка может делать что хочешь. И это печалит. Да-да, я понял, надо срочно форкаться, набирать комманду, выбивать финансирование в сколково и клепать свой болгенос.

true_admin ★★★★★
()
Ответ на: комментарий от true_admin

А я думал что оно умеет кэшировать.

Кэшировать умеет. Но кэш этот, как назло, имеет свойство помечаться как устаревший в самый неподходящий момент.

Т.е. без инета и rhn серваки превращаются в тыкву?

Без инета и rhn серваки превращаются в серваки без инета и rhn. А yum - тормозное говно, да :)

d_a ★★★★★
()
Ответ на: комментарий от anonymous

Плюс, параллельно будут форкать всё, что потребует systemd.

А много ли такого софта? Поддержка в виде добавления файла .service не считается.

imul ★★★★★
()
Ответ на: комментарий от true_admin

Советую по возможности завести локальный репозиторий, куда и складывать правильные ядра, приготовленные самостоятельно. И еще если нужно обновить ядро, то ни при каких обстоятельствах не делайте upgrade. только update

andrew667 ★★★★★
()
Ответ на: комментарий от andrew667

складывать правильные ядра, приготовленные самостоятельно

ты серьёзно? Для rhel?

Весь смысл шляпы в том что это большой ынтырпрайз где такого просто не должно происходить.

true_admin ★★★★★
()
Ответ на: комментарий от Censo

Или вы таки хотели узнать актуальную информацию используя yum?

да я переживу если она устареет даже, господи, на пару дней. Я понимаю, что-то могло случится с тех пор как я вызвал yum 10 секунд назад (из них 5 секунд, как видно из листинга выше, оно лагало сетью). Но я переживу если кэш протухнет на эти 10 секунд.

yum --cacheonly

вот то что нужно, спасибо.

true_admin ★★★★★
()
Ответ на: комментарий от at

У дебиана есть kfreebsd

Я знаю.

Они перейдут одними из последних, если вообще перейдут.

Они перейдут. Разве что кто-то напишет для sysvinit слой совместимости с systemd, но это вряд ли.

tailgunner ★★★★★
()
Ответ на: комментарий от imul

Ты так говоришь, будто systemd не является чем-то малопривычным.

Внезапно. Я вообще-то говорил с точностью до наоборот.

«Не» было лишним, я поправил же :)

tailgunner ★★★★★
()
Ответ на: комментарий от catap

У тебя когда там успел коммунизм наступить? Давно я в Питере не был, может что поменялось шибко? (помимо трехкратного увеличения цены на билеты)

Boboms ★★
()
Ответ на: комментарий от imul

А много ли такого софта? Поддержка в виде добавления файла .service не считается.

Выше писали про udev. На очереди cron и rsyslog. Плюс придётся форкнуть ConsoleKit и всё что от него зависит, т.к. его выкинули и заменяют на systemd-loginctl.

anonymous
()

Кстати, for something completely different: в этом roadmap часто упоминается FUSE. Это связано с Glusterfs или что? Вроде не замечал, чтобы Redhat как-то вкладывался в FUSE.

tailgunner ★★★★★
()
Ответ на: комментарий от true_admin

ты серьёзно? Для rhel?

ага

Весь смысл шляпы в том что это большой ынтырпрайз где такого просто не должно происходить.

не будет происходить только для стандартных вещей. То что тебе нужно по умолчанию отсутствует. Ынтрыпрайз такой ынтырпрайзный

andrew667 ★★★★★
()
Ответ на: комментарий от at

Любой тред можно свести к срачу про systemd не более чем за 3 поста.

sophus_solus
()
Ответ на: комментарий от tailgunner

Насколько понял как видит эту часть системы Потлинг (это моя интерпретация, возможно ошибаюсь). И это _НЕ_ мое мнение:

Требуется система, которая при наступлении определенных событий производит определенные действия. Старт/стоп системы, подключение/отключение устройств, поднятие/опускание интерфейсов, логин пользователей, внешние запросы и т.д. и т.п. это частные случаи. В настоящий момент это делает куча демонов он пытается объединить это в одно.

at ★★
()
Ответ на: комментарий от tailgunner

Что, cron тоже? O_o

Да, скоро его тоже не будет.

Consider removing cron from your system and use systemd timer units instead. Timer units currently have no support for calendar times (i.e. cannot be used to spawn things «at 6 am every monday», but can do «run this every 7 days»), but for the usual /etc/cron.daily/, /etc/cron.weekly/, ... should be good enough, if the time of day of the execution doesn't matter (just add four small service and timer units for supporting these dirs. Eventually we might support these out of the box, but until then, just write your own scriplets for this).

http://freedesktop.org/wiki/Software/systemd/Optimizations

А вот 3-й гном уже скоро без systemd не взлетит точно. Поддержку ConsoleKit из него скоро выкинут.

anonymous
()
Ответ на: комментарий от at

И это _НЕ_ мое мнение

Я пока не обвинял тебя ;)

Требуется система, которая при наступлении определенных событий производит определенные действия.

Под это описание попадает вообще любая программа - от ядра до плеера :)

В настоящий момент это делает куча демонов он пытается объединить это в одно.

<здесь была обязательная шутка об интеграции GNOME и ядра в systemd>

tailgunner ★★★★★
()
Ответ на: комментарий от at

Требуется система, которая при наступлении определенных событий производит определенные действия. Старт/стоп системы, подключение/отключение устройств, поднятие/опускание интерфейсов, логин пользователей, внешние запросы и т.д. и т.п. это частные случаи. В настоящий момент это делает куча демонов он пытается объединить это в одно.

Правильно, туда надо вбросить ядро и иксы. А то список действий неполный, я считаю.

anonymous
()

Мдя... почитал я эту рассылку. Короче Потеринга убить мало. Вот http://www.mail-archive.com/systemd-devel@lists.freedesktop.org/msg05407.html верно написали. Ну и сколько гимора для source-base. Это прям вендролокинг какойто! В вдруг кто то захочет поиграться с чем то отличным от systemd? Или создаст? Да и сейчас systemd скорее в меньшинстве.

udev вполне могут форконуть. Потеренгу нужен нормальный оппонент иначе он до добра не доведёт. Линус отзовись!

stalkerg ★★★★★
()
Ответ на: комментарий от no-dashi

Да ну? А через startx или xdm порробовать не осилил?

Я про использование systemd-loginctl

anonymous
()
Ответ на: комментарий от tailgunner

<здесь была обязательная шутка об интеграции GNOME и ядра в systemd>

Боюсь, что так и будет. Гном меня не интересует, чужой ДЕ мне не админить. А с systemd придется столкнуться.

Поставил на десктоп, присматриваюсь примерно пол года, пока полет нормальный.

at ★★
()
Ответ на: комментарий от lyrix87

усложнен - а плюсы не столь очевидны. подозрение на поттеринг-графоманию. а в остальном инит, как инит. в бубунтовском upstart'е, например, можно ловить разные события испускаемые некоторыми службами при старте и использовать это как хуки для запуска скриптов. можно ли это делать в systemd? наверное что-то такое есть, и скорее всего есть что-нибудь и покруче. другой вопрос - применение и надежность всей этой конструкции.

anonymous
()
Ответ на: комментарий от tailgunner

И ведь они так и сделают, а Редхат протолкнет.

Не факт.

mv ★★★★★
()
Ответ на: комментарий от mv

Системд же. Тут как не извращайся - а сделать автоматическую миграцию _всех_ инит-скриптов в системд не получится; перед апгрейдом придется долго и мучительно тестировать, и это плохо.

leave ★★★★★
()
Ответ на: комментарий от true_admin

Какого хера оно на каждый чих в сеть ломится?

Потому что ты ему предлагаешь каждый раз в сеть ломиться. Ну не каждый, но часто.

mv ★★★★★
()
Ответ на: комментарий от leave

Системд же. Тут как не извращайся - а сделать автоматическую миграцию _всех_ инит-скриптов в системд не получится; перед апгрейдом придется долго и мучительно тестировать, и это плохо.

Да это с любой новой фигнёй так. selinux, вон, года 2 или 3 нормально интегрировать не могли, чтобы первым делом setenforce 0 не приходилось делать.

mv ★★★★★
()
Ответ на: комментарий от true_admin

В общем, я бы всё «поставил и забыл» если бы не это нвидия, блин. В итоге из epel воткнул дрова (кстати, в rhn есть репа с дровами невидии?).

epel, nvidia, server? Ты всё понял неправильно.

mv ★★★★★
()
Ответ на: комментарий от mv

А что, httpd_can_network_connect_db уже включен по умолчанию?

leave ★★★★★
()
Ответ на: комментарий от andrew667

ну продолжайте ваш спор и дальше.

Спасибо.

толку с этого не особо много.

Я в курсе.

imul ★★★★★
()
Ответ на: комментарий от at

Для крона это логично.

Что, у крона сделают бинарный конфиг? Я вообще не вижу логики для крона. Растолкуйте.

imul ★★★★★
()
Ответ на: комментарий от at

В настоящий момент это делает куча демонов он пытается объединить это в одно.

root 1 0.1 0.1 45420 4208 ? Ss 19:06 0:01 /bin/systemd
root 12213 0.0 0.0 34572 2260 ? Ss 19:07 0:00 /usr/lib/systemd/systemd-udevd
root 12214 0.0 0.1 65940 4860 ? Ss 19:07 0:00 /usr/lib/systemd/systemd-journald
root 15644 0.0 0.0 23928 1388 ? Ss 19:07 0:00 /usr/lib/systemd/systemd-logind

Как-то у Поттеринга тоже не один единственный демон на всё. Логика поглощения крона осталась нераскрытой. Что такого не так делает крон, что его нужно будет переписать?

imul ★★★★★
()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.